진유림 강사님 Git 특강 후기

어겐어갠·2022년 3월 22일
0

Git 특강

  1. .git의 존재는 알았지만 무슨 일을 하는지는 몰랐었는데, 이를 통해 로컬저장소와 외부저장소를 정확히 구분지을 수 있게되었다.
    이로 인해서 스테이징, 커밋(로컬 저장소에 저장), 푸시(원격 저장소에 저장)에 대한 개념도 정확히 잡을 수 있었다.

  2. 받아올때 (통으로 받아오기)clone, (업데이트 받아오기)pull
    git clone <주소> .
    . -> 붙이면 현재 폴더에 / 없으면 새 폴더를 만들어서 받아옴(채팅에 아 하는 사람 많았던거보니 기억해둬야할 것 같아 적어놓는다.

  3. branch(브랜치 만들기), switch(브랜치 이동), merge(병합)

  4. fork(저장소를 통째로 (자신의 저장소 등으로) 복사한다), full request(포크한 저장소를 합치는 것을 요청할때)

  5. amend(추가커밋), 스테시(로컬에 임시저장), reset(도르마무, soft, hard), revert(역커밋), cherry pick(원하는 것만 커밋해오기)

혼자서 공부할 때는 협업을 위한 버전관리가 아니라 나만을 위한 버전관리였어서 기껏해야 init, remote, add, commit, push, reset이 끝이었는데 앞으로도 자주 사용할 내용을 개념과 예시까지 같이 보면서 들었기 때문에 당황할 일이 생기면 영상강의를 다시 시청하면 될 것 같다.

강의내용은 이해가 잘되는 예시로 구성되어서 다시볼때도 금방 기억에 날듯싶다.

profile
음그래

0개의 댓글